Judgment unanimously affirmed.
The jury found defendant guilty of burglary in the first degree (Penal Law § 140.30 [2]). At trial, defendant called four witnesses in an attempt to establish an alibi. Defense counsel failed, however, to request an alibi charge, and none was given. No exception was taken to the court's charge, which was otherwise proper in all respects.
